Our 'aline kurtis' are detailed with motifs that tell tales of India's varied culture. The lotus ('kamal') symbolizes purity, the peacock ('mor') represents joy and prosperity, while the fancy paisley ('boteh') pattern signifies continuous life and growth.
Each design part is a celebration of India's rich cultural cloth.

How can I style an aline kurti for a traditional Diwali puja at home?
For a Diwali puja, pair your aline kurti with a matching dupatta draped elegantly over the shoulders. Choose auspicious colors like red or gold to honor Lakshmi. Complete the look with traditional jewellery such as jhumkas and a mangalsutra.
What is the cultural significance of wearing an aline kurti during Navratri festivities?
An aline kurti represents feminine grace and modesty, making it ideal for Navratri. The flowing fabric symbolizes the devotion and surrender to the divine mother. Pair it with traditional accessories like bangles and anklets for a complete look.
